Abstract

The invention relates to an optical fiber array dispensing device. The device comprises a heating plate and a cooling plate. The heating plate and the cooling plate are both arranged on a base plate, and the heating plate is arranged above the cooling plate in a dis-placement manner; a plurality of coolers are evenly arranged on the lower end face of the cooling plate in the length direction, and the upper ends of the coolers are connected with semiconductor cooling chips through elastic parts; and the semiconductor cooling chips are tightly pressed on the cooling plate. The optical fiber array dispensing device is simple in structure, has the functions of rapid heating and rapid cooling, and is rapid and convenient to operate; and the temperature can be accurately adjusted, the production efficiency is greatly improved, generation of bubbles in glue is prevented, and the product quality can be ensured.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of optical fiber array processing equipment, in particular to an optical fiber array dispensing device. Background technique [0002] As domestic broadband generally begins to speed up, more and more places start to use optical fiber cables for laying. In the connection arrangement of optical fibers, optical fiber arrays often require 4-64 optical fibers to be bonded to glass slides. When glue is used, the glue will also enter the gap between 4-64 optical fibers at room temperature, but the flow of glue at room temperature is likely to produce air bubbles, which will affect the quality of the product. When the glue flows under heating, it will not produce air bubbles. Air bubbles, but cooling after heating is a relatively slow process, which will greatly affect production efficiency, so a fast heating and fast cooling device is needed to complete the dispensing of fiber optic arrays.
